SQL Server Aramalarda Contains Kullanımı


Büyük çaplı aramalarımızda daha hızlı sonuç alabilmek için Contains() kullanabiliriz.

Select Col1, Col2 from table where CONTAINS(Col1, ‘Kelime’);

Aramalarımız da AND kullanarak birden fazla kelimenin aranmasını da sağlayabiliriz.

Select Col1, Col2 from table where CONTAINS(Col1, ‘Kelime1 AND Kelime2’);

Bir cumledeki tum kelimeler için arama yapmak istersek string sınıfının Trim() methodundan yararlanabiliriz.

WHERE CONTAINS(*, ‘” +Cumle.Trim().Replace(” “, ” AND “) + “‘)

Reklamlar

Bir Cevap Yazın

Aşağıya bilgilerinizi girin veya oturum açmak için bir simgeye tıklayın:

WordPress.com Logosu

WordPress.com hesabınızı kullanarak yorum yapıyorsunuz. Log Out / Değiştir )

Twitter resmi

Twitter hesabınızı kullanarak yorum yapıyorsunuz. Log Out / Değiştir )

Facebook fotoğrafı

Facebook hesabınızı kullanarak yorum yapıyorsunuz. Log Out / Değiştir )

Google+ fotoğrafı

Google+ hesabınızı kullanarak yorum yapıyorsunuz. Log Out / Değiştir )

Connecting to %s